    I think the long term strategy is that we buy both players and sign managers that fit the same philosophy. 
    Clearly a manager will have certain ideas with players that may or may not fit as well as others but on the whole you don't want that strategy to change too much over a long period of time.
    For example if the person in charge decides that they want to see Everton football club play high press, high line, dominant, attacking football then the players we buy and bring through the academy need to fit that mould. The managers we hire also have to fit the same profile. We can't go from Martinez, to Koeman, to Allardyce, to Silva, to Ancellotti and then to Benitez. 
    IMO a well run club will have been scouting managers as well as players in the knowledge that good and bad managers dont tend to hang around for much longer than 2-3 years.

    DownUnderToff got a reaction from Chach in Next Manager   
    Lucien Favre is high on mine. 
    Out of Work. Trilingual (at least).  Known for being tactically astute, and imparting that on players. Good man manager (see Balotelli).  Teams are good defensively and play attractive attacking football.
    Players improve under him and he has notably done well with a number of young players, he's supposedly very big on really smashing them on the training pitch.
    Biggest selling point for mine is that he's turned lower half and even relegation teams into champs league spot contenders.
    He won't win us the league, but think he'll hopefully turn us around and stabilise us for a couple of years.
